OpenSSH-Server下载

一、OpenSSH-Server下载及安装

OpenSSH是一款免费、开源、功能强大的SSH协议实现,可以加密网络通信,保证网络传输安全。

在Linux系统中,一般默认都安装了OpenSSH-Server,但是如果需要重新安装或者更新版本,可以使用以下命令进行下载和安装。

sudo apt-get update
sudo apt-get install openssh-server

二、OpenSSH-Server报错

在安装OpenSSH-Server过程中,有时会遇到一些报错,比如安装失败、服务无法启动等问题。一些常见的错误和解决方法如下:

1. 安装失败

在安装过程中可能会遇到无法下载或安装的情况,可以先尝试更新源列表后再次安装。

sudo apt-get update
sudo apt-get install openssh-server

2. 服务无法启动

如果服务无法启动,一般是由于配置文件出现了问题,可以尝试修改配置文件后重启服务。

sudo nano /etc/ssh/sshd_config
sudo service ssh restart

三、OpenSSH-Server下载显示找不到

在下载OpenSSH-Server过程中,会出现找不到包的情况,可能是由于系统源列表中没有该软件包的源。可以手动添加源后再进行下载。

sudo add-apt-repository universe
sudo apt-get update
sudo apt-get install openssh-server

四、OpenSSL下载地址

OpenSSH通过OpenSSL对传输数据进行加密处理,因此在下载OpenSSH之前需要先安装OpenSSL,以下是OpenSSL官网下载地址:

https://www.openssl.org/source/

五、OpenSSL下载

下载OpenSSL后,可以通过以下命令进行安装:

./config
make
sudo make install

六、OpenSSH下载

从官网下载OpenSSH源码包进行编译安装,以下是具体的步骤。

1. 下载OpenSSH源码包:

https://www.openssh.com/portable.html

2. 解压源码包:

tar -zxvf openssh-8.4p1.tar.gz
cd openssh-8.4p1

3. 配置:

./configure --prefix=/usr --sysconfdir=/etc/ssh --with-zlib --with-md5-passwords --with-pam
make
sudo make install

七、OpenCV下载

OpenCV是一个计算机视觉库,可以用于图像和视频处理,以下是在Ubuntu系统中下载OpenCV的步骤。

1. 安装依赖库:

sudo apt-get install build-essential cmake git libgtk2.0-dev pkg-config libavcodec-dev libavformat-dev libswscale-dev
sudo apt-get install libtbb2 libtbb-dev libjpeg-dev libpng-dev libtiff-dev libjasper-dev libdc1394-22-dev

2. 下载OpenCV源码包:

https://opencv.org/releases/

3. 解压源码包并编译:

tar -zxvf opencv-4.5.3.tar.gz
cd opencv-4.5.3
mkdir build
cd build
cmake ..
make
sudo make install

八、OpenStreetMap下载

OpenStreetMap是一个开源的地图数据项目,以下是在Ubuntu系统中下载OpenStreetMap的步骤。

1. 安装依赖库:

sudo apt-get install build-essential libxml2-dev libproj-dev libbz2-dev libcurl4-openssl-dev libboost-dev libboost-filesystem-dev

2. 下载源码包:

https://github.com/openstreetmap/osm2pgsql

3. 编译并安装:

cd osm2pgsql
mkdir build
cd build
cmake ..
make
sudo make install

九、OpenGauss下载

OpenGauss是一个开源的关系型数据库管理系统,以下是在Ubuntu系统中下载OpenGauss的步骤。

1. 下载OpenGauss源码包:

https://opengauss.org/en/download.html

2. 解压源码包并编译:

tar -zxvf openGauss-2.0.1-src.tar.gz
cd openGauss-2.0.1-src
make

3. 配置环境变量:

export GAUSS_HOME=/usr/local/opengauss
export PATH=$PATH:$GAUSS_HOME/bin

以上就是关于OpenSSH-Server下载的相关信息和步骤,希望对大家有所帮助。

原创文章,作者:小蓝,如若转载,请注明出处:https://www.506064.com/n/182489.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
小蓝小蓝
上一篇 2024-11-24 06:21
下一篇 2024-11-24 06:21

相关推荐

  • RabbitMQ Server 3.8.0使用指南

    RabbitMQ Server 3.8.0是一个开源的消息队列软件,官方网站为https://www.rabbitmq.com,本文将为你讲解如何使用RabbitMQ Server…

    编程 2025-04-27
  • SQL Server Not In概述

    在今天的软件开发领域中,数据库查询不可或缺。而SQL Server的”Not In”操作符就是这个领域中非常常用的操作符之一。虽然”Not In…

    编程 2025-04-25
  • Windows Server 2012激活码

    一、激活码是什么? 激活码是用于激活软件产品的一种序列号,可以通过购买或升级软件获得。Windows Server 2012的激活码可以确保软件的合法使用,避免非法行为。 激活码的…

    编程 2025-04-25
  • 使用VSCode Live Server进行Web开发

    Web开发已经成为现代开发的一个重要部分,而VSCode也成为了许多开发者的首选开发工具。VSCode Live Server是VSCode中一个非常有用的插件,可以帮助Web开发…

    编程 2025-04-25
  • SQL Server时间差详解

    一、DATEDIFF函数 DATEDIFF函数可用于计算两个时间之间的差值,其语法如下: DATEDIFF (datepart, startdate, enddate) 其中,da…

    编程 2025-04-25
  • SQL Server 2008安装教程

    一、系统要求 在安装SQL Server 2008之前,需要确认系统是否符合最低要求: 操作系统:Windows Server 2003 SP2及以上版本,或Windows XP …

    编程 2025-04-25
  • 安装SQL Server 2008详细教程

    一、下载SQL Server 2008安装包 1、首先打开微软官网,选择SQL Server 2008版本:Express、Standard、Enterprise等 2、根据自己的…

    编程 2025-04-25
  • SQL Server Substring函数详解

    一、SubString函数概述 SubString函数是SQL Server中的字符串函数之一,用于返回字符串的子串。SubString函数的语法如下: substring (ex…

    编程 2025-04-24
  • 详解SQL Server的INSERT语句

    一、INSERT语句的基本用法 INSERT语句用于向SQL Server数据库中添加新的行。 语法如下: INSERT INTO table_name (column1, col…

    编程 2025-04-24
  • 深入下探golang http server

    Go语言已经成为了软件开发领域的热门语言,它的高性能、应用广泛、安全性好,使得它成为了众多开发者心目中的首选编程语言。在众多应用场景中,golang http server的应用非…

    编程 2025-04-23

发表回复

登录后才能评论